Here is my solution:

    private BufferedImage resizeImage(BufferedImage originalImage, int width, int height, int type) throws IOException {  
        BufferedImage resizedImage = new BufferedImage(width, height, type);  
        Graphics2D g = resizedImage.createGraphics();  
        g.drawImage(originalImage, 0, 0, width, height, null);  
        g.dispose();  
        return resizedImage;  
    }  

You don't really have to care about the details of scaling images. The Image class has already a method getScaledInstance(int width, int height, int hints) designed for this purpose. Java documentation says:

Creates a scaled version of this image. A new Image object is returned which will render the image at the specified width and height by default. The new Image object may be loaded asynchronously even if the original source image has already been loaded completely. If either the width or height is a negative number then a value is substituted to maintain the aspect ratio of the original image dimensions.

And you can use it like this:

// Scale Down the original image fast
Image scaledImage = imageToScale.getScaledInstance(newWidth, newHighth, Image.SCALE_FAST);
// Repaint this component
repaint();

Try this CODE to resize image :

public static Image scaleImage(Image original, int newWidth, int newHeight) {
    //do nothing if new and old resolutions are same
    if (original.getWidth() == newWidth && original.getHeight() == newHeight) {
        return original;
    }

    int[] rawInput = new int[original.getHeight() * original.getWidth()];
    original.getRGB(rawInput, 0, original.getWidth(), 0, 0, original.getWidth(), original.getHeight());
    int[] rawOutput = new int[newWidth * newHeight];
    // YD compensates for the x loop by subtracting the width back out
    int YD = (original.getHeight() / newHeight) * original.getWidth() - original.getWidth();
    int YR = original.getHeight() % newHeight;
    int XD = original.getWidth() / newWidth;
    int XR = original.getWidth() % newWidth;
    int outOffset = 0;
    int inOffset = 0;
    for (int y = newHeight, YE = 0; y > 0; y--) {
        for (int x = newWidth, XE = 0; x > 0; x--) {
            rawOutput[outOffset++] = rawInput[inOffset];
            inOffset += XD;
            XE += XR;
            if (XE >= newWidth) {
                XE -= newWidth;
                inOffset++;
            }
        }
        inOffset += YD;
        YE += YR;
        if (YE >= newHeight) {
            YE -= newHeight;
            inOffset += original.getWidth();
        }
    }
    return Image.createRGBImage(rawOutput, newWidth, newHeight, false);
}
